NEURAXIS offers studio episode #1 footage
Canada's NEURAXIS has issued the a video clip entitled "NEURAXIS Studio
episode #1 - Drums," featuring footage and interviews from the recording of
the band's fifth studio record. The clip is online at the band's MySpace
page here (
http://www.myspace.com/neuraxis ). The band's debut album for
Prosthetic Records, 'The Thin Line Between' will be the follow-up to
'Trilateral Progression.' Tapping Jef Fortin (of fellow Canadians Anonymus)
for production duties, NEURAXIS entered the studio Feb. 19 and the recording
process should be completed later this month. Alan Douches (Mastodon,
Converge, Shadows Fall) will master the effort while artist Dennis Sibejin
of Damnengine Art (Job For A Cowboy, Chimaira) will showcase the record's
visuals. 'The Thin Line Between' is currently scheduled for a July release.

The new album will be the first studio album featuring new vocalist Alex
Leblanc and guitarist William Seghers, both having appeared on the recently
released 'Live Progression,' via Galy Records. 'Live Progression' is the
live follow-up to NEURAXIS' last studio album, 2005's 'Trilateral
Progression.' More details, artwork for 'The Thin Line Between,' tour dates,
